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4763502436 64 17966110203 210628979
68284713984 23733883983 400748
68284713984 23733883983 400748
75395284 074 473128 1566
All about undefined
Interested in learning more?
68284713984 23733883983 400748
75395284 074 473128 1566
See more
77 0665417 4048306918
3912 543 4296411 07 6969
See more
257452 107201476 510278
55567 9370 1935691323 63215 731
See more